1inch has integrated HyperEVM, the EVM network under Hyperliquid, and made the support available across its core products, including the 1inch dApp, 1inch Wallet, Aqua, and all APIs. The rollout allows users on HyperEVM to carry out token swaps through intent-based trading with no gas fees and built-in MEV protection. 1inch also said users can swap assets from other public blockchains directly into assets on HyperEVM through its cross-chain swap feature, removing the need to use a traditional bridge. The update expands 1inch’s available network support while adding a new route for users looking to access HyperEVM liquidity and assets through the company’s existing trading interfaces and infrastructure.
